A Parade with a Rich History

The Krewe of Mid City was established in 1933 by a group of friends who aimed to bring joy and celebration to the heart of New Orleans during the Mardi Gras season. Over the years, the krewe has grown in size and popularity while maintaining its commitment to showcasing the creativity, craftsmanship, and revelry that make Mardi Gras so special.

Catching Throws and Collectibles

Like all Mardi Gras parades, the Krewe of Mid City offers an opportunity for revelers to catch throws, or trinkets, as the floats pass by. Beads, cups, doubloons, and other collectibles are tossed to eager crowds lining the parade route, adding an element of excitement and friendly competition.
